Saint-Martin-de-Vésubie - Saint-Dalmas de Valdeblore
The GR®52 starts in Saint-Dalmas de Valdeblore. This first stage is a transition to reach the starting point of the GR®.This is a lovely hike that passes through the small resort of La Colmiane and offers a relatively easy climb, following the GR®52 A through the woods for just over 6km.

La Baisse de Camp d'Argent – Sospel
The sixth stage ofthe GR®52, where the landscapes change dramatically. Due to its length and significant descent of nearly 2,000 metres, the stage is very difficult. The descent to Sospel, which makes up two-thirds of the route, puts a real strain on the knees and ankles. Please note, it gets very hot in summer on this section.

From the Refuge des Merveilles to L'Authion via the Pas du Diable
A beautiful classic route on theGR®®52. As you progress along this three-part itinerary, you will appreciate the beauty of the lakes up to the Pas du Diable, then the very chaotic landscape at the foot of the Cime du Diable and Mont Capelet Supérieur. Finally, after the Baisse Cavaline, you will enter a more Mediterranean setting to discover the Authion massif, a historic site during the end of the Second World War.
